In Hearts Wake announce Earthwalker national album launch tour
Byron Bay metal / hardcore outfit In Hearts Wake have announced a national tour to launch their second album, Earthwalker, due out 2nd May.
Earthwalker takes the group to unprecedented heights, an early taste of the lead single Divine triggered an enthusiastic response from fans and first time listeners after the premiere on BBC Radio 1 The Rock Show and triple j's The Racket.
The Earthwalker Tour will see In Hearts Wake traverse the country to headline their biggest venues to date with a stellar package of support acts in tow.
Direct support will come from Melbourne's Dream On Dreamer whose splendid sophomore album, Loveless, propelled the band into a massive touring cycle including an Australian arena tour with A Day To Remember, European dates with Silverstein and a recent national stint on this year's Soundwave Festival.
Hailing from Alpine, California, Being As An Ocean encompass a dynamic sound. Equal parts heavy and melodic; it's clear this group take influence from a wide range of genres. With a new release due in May, expect a solid mix of material on display when they hit our shores.
Sydney's Endless Heights are a promising young Australian group that lit up the hardcore world with their debut album New Bloom in November of 2013.
Rounding out the line up will be melodic hardcore kids Sierra, who recently clocked up national slots supporting the likes of Hundredth and Vanna.
